![]() Instead of punishing members of a society for failure to assimilate to common values, organic solidarity allows people with differing values to coexist. ![]() In capitalist societies, Durkheim wrote, division of labor becomes so specialized that everyone is doing different things. In industrial societies, mechanical solidarity is replaced with organic solidarity, which is social order based around an acceptance of economic and social differences. Here we see that labor and communal self-preservation are fundamental. When people tend to do the same type of work, Durkheim argued, they tend to think and act alike. This type of thinking was common in preindustrial societies, where strong bonds of kinship and a low division and differentiation of labor created shared morals and values among people, such as those in hunter-gatherer groups. Societies with mechanical solidarity act in an automatic fashion things are done mostly because they have always been done that way. Preindustrial societies, Durkheim explained, were held together by mechanical solidarity, a type of social order maintained by the collective consciousness of a culture. In his book The Division of Labor in Society (1893), Durkheim argued that as society grew more complex, social order made the transition from mechanical solidarity to organic solidarity. His primary concern was that the cultural glue that held society together was failing, and people were becoming more divided. Learn more about Émile Durkheim and the ideas that led to the development of structural-functional theory in the following video.Īs an observer of his social world, Durkheim was not entirely satisfied with the direction of society in his day. In his quest to understand what causes individuals to act in similar and predictable ways, he wrote, “If I do not submit to the conventions of society, if in my dress I do not conform to the customs observed in my country and in my class, the ridicule I provoke, the social isolation in which I am kept, produce, although in an attenuated form, the same effects as punishment” (Durkheim 1895). This is what we know as peer pressure, and is an illustrative example of how something that seems like common sense can be studied empirically. Durkheim called the communal beliefs, morals, and attitudes of a society the collective conscience. He asserted that individual behavior was not the same as collective behavior and that studying collective behavior was quite different from studying an individual’s actions. ![]() To him, society was greater than the sum of its parts. Émile Durkheim and Structural-FunctionalismĪs a functionalist, Émile Durkheim’s (1858–1917) perspective on society stressed the necessary interconnectivity of all of its elements. Social solidarity and social facts are essential concepts that functionalists use to empirically analyze societies. (Photo courtesy of Medill DC/flickr) In previous modules, you learned about s ocial solidarity (the social ties that bind a group of people together such as kinship, shared location, and religion) and social facts (the laws, morals, values, religious beliefs, customs, fashions, rituals, and all of the cultural rules that govern social life). Its name) and hematite is mildly magnetic. Both mineralsĬan occur as large masses with smooth surfaces that are heavier than typical rocks,īut have some features which resemble meteorites. Magnetite and hematite are common iron-bearing minerals that are often mistaken for meteorites.These "vesicles" are created by escaping gases and are not found in meteorites. Their high iron content however, they often have small holes and cavities on their Like meteorites, these meteor-wrongs appearīurned and melted on the surface, are heavy for their size, and are magnetic due to Slag is a man-made metallic by-product, such as runoff from old smelters and castoff iron.(Source: Meteorite Museum - University of New Mexico)įrom our experience, what you most likely found is either slag, magnetite, or hematite: ![]() Meteorites have all or most of these characteristics. Simply go to developer options → Look for Standby apps → Choose whichever app you want to put into a different bucket For now, assume each one on the scale of top priority to least priority.įor instance, for me, Facebook would come under active but a health app would come under rare (Hehe! I just download them).Īnyway, the new feature is you can set each bucket manually for all applications. The four categories are namely: Active, Working set, Frequent, Rare. Standby AppsĪndroid Pie has introduced something called “Standby Buckets” which segregates apps into different categories to define limits to their access on device resources like CPU or battery. What it does is, it adds a new setting in the Bluetooth options to turn on “Bluetooth automatically while driving.” 9. ![]() Now go to Developer options under System → Scroll down to Debugging options → Tap on Feature flagsĪs of now, there aren’t many feature flags but the new “Bluetooth While Driving” seems interesting. Go to Settings → System → About Phone → Tap five times on Build number to enable Developer options. To use Android feature flags, first, you need to enable developer options. Google Chrome already holds an option of feature flags, now it has arrived on Android smartphones as well.įeature flags are experimental tweaks which are laid for users and developers to test out features which might arrive in the next update. ![]() ![]() ![]() I've only played a few, but I seem to specialize in the more obscure Byzantine factions, so.
